Tribenoside
Based on 1 Customer Validation
Tribenoside is a vasoprotective agent, can be used for the research of hemorrhoids. Tribenoside has mild anti-inflammatory, analgesic, and wound healing properties.

Biological Activity
Tribenoside (1 nM-100 μM) exhibits cytotoxic effect against HeLa cells with the EC50 of 13.74 μM[2].
